> Am 14.04.2015 um 16:07 schrieb John Culleton <John@wexfordpress.com>:
> 
> The Manual lists this command in the index of
> commands  but it seems not to exist on the page
> referenced (88). And it I just want to suppress
> the page number on the first page but still have
> this page count as page number 'i' (I am using
> roman numbers for the frontmatter.) 


1. The command is documented on the wiki: http://wiki.contextgarden.net/Command/noheaderandfooterlines <http://wiki.contextgarden.net/Command/noheaderandfooterlines>

2. What is your question?

\starttext

\noheaderandfooterlines

\dorecurse{10}{\input knuth\par}

\stoptext

Wolfgang
